[4.1] Steam Workshop issue - impossible to update mod

Post by Shuulo » Thu, 16. Sep 21, 17:29

Hi devs,

I know it may be not your responsibility but I remember there was the same case when the game had major update previously and was fixed with X-tools update.
Basically since 4.1 release I always get the Error Code 2 from Steam workshop when updating the VRO mod, while official doc says that it relates to steam servers down its definitely not the case (other people uploaded new mods in the meantime) and looking through the google it seems that this error can occur for many reasons, including size limit or X-tools issues.

So, can I please ask if its possible for someone to check the functionality of the X-tool? My mod update is 251 MB heavy, can be due to size limit set by Egosoft or something?

I tried solutions form the other sources mentioned below, but neither helped.

Hi,

unfortunately the error code 2 is a generic Steam error code and does not reveal the cause of the problem.

If I remember correctly, there is actually an undocumented size limit in the order of 200 to 300 MB for the Steam cloud upload mechanism that we use for the Steam Workshop. Perhaps that is what causes the error.

Another possibility is that you've started the WorkshopTool directly from disk, not through the Steam client. You should start "X Tools" from the Steam library and run the WorkshopTool from the opened command console (or via a shortcut afterwards). Starting through Steam is apparently necessary for some Steam cloud initialization, and not doing so can cause problems while running the WorkshopTool.

There is no way to increase the limit for workshop, just in case this is the reason? Some games have mods weighting few GBs on workshop.
Unfortunately there is nothing we can do about the size limit in the short term. It would be possible to update the workshop support in a way that removes that limit, using a newer API provided by Steam, but that would require quite some work, and we cannot make any promise about whether or when that is going to happen.

Apart from reducing the size, the only way I can see to work around the limitation is to split the mod up into multiple items. If that is an option for you, you could define dependencies between extensions in content.xml, and/or provide a workshop collection on Steam to simplify the subscription process for players.

It seems size is not the problem. I managed to update the mod using Steam on another PC, there seem to be an issue with with either my PC or steam install. If Ill find the reason for that ill post it so others are aware.
